About

Shaohuan Zu is a scholar working on Geophysics, Ocean Engineering and Computer Vision and Pattern Recognition. According to data from OpenAlex, Shaohuan Zu has authored 69 papers receiving a total of 2.1k indexed citations (citations by other indexed papers that have themselves been cited), including 59 papers in Geophysics, 23 papers in Ocean Engineering and 19 papers in Computer Vision and Pattern Recognition. Recurrent topics in Shaohuan Zu's work include Seismic Imaging and Inversion Techniques (58 papers), Seismic Waves and Analysis (35 papers) and Image and Signal Denoising Methods (17 papers). Shaohuan Zu is often cited by papers focused on Seismic Imaging and Inversion Techniques (58 papers), Seismic Waves and Analysis (35 papers) and Image and Signal Denoising Methods (17 papers). Shaohuan Zu collaborates with scholars based in China, United States and United Kingdom. Shaohuan Zu's co-authors include Yangkang Chen, Shuwei Gan, Dong Zhang, Shan Qu, Wei Chen, Weilin Huang, Xiaohong Chen, Hui Zhou, Zhaoyu Jin and Weijian Mao and has published in prestigious journals such as IEEE Transactions on Geoscience and Remote Sensing, Geophysics and Geophysical Journal International.
